Inside Science Buzzwords:

  1. Digester - A container in which anaerobic (oxygen-free) breakdown of biomaterials takes place.
  2. Anaerobic Digestion - The use of microorganisms to break down biodegradable materials such as sludge without oxygen, which can lead to the creation of energy sources, such as methane, the main component of natural gas.
  3. Sludge - The leftover material from industrial wastewater and sewage treatment processes.
